U-Haul Offers 30 Days Free Storage as Canyon Fire Forces Evacuations

Aug 8, 2025

U-Haul announced that seven of its facilities in Southern California are available to provide 30 days of free self-storage and U-Box portable container use to evacuees and others who stand to be impacted by the Canyon Fire near Lake Piru.

Thousands of residents across parts of Ventura and Los Angeles Counties are under evacuation orders due to the blaze, which had charred about 5,000 acres as of Friday morning. Castaic is among the communities near the fire.

Access to dry and secure self-storage rooms and portable storage containers is essential to communities during and after natural disasters.

“We have several stores within a short drive of the communities being affected by the wildfire, and our teams are prepared to help anyone who needs to secure their possessions as they prioritize safety and leave their homes,” said Ashley Fish, U-Haul Company of San Fernando Valley president.

The 30 days free offer applies to new self-storage and U-Box rentals and is based on availability. The U-Box portable container offer is for on-site storage at Company centers.
